6. Place the pegboard face up on a level sur-

face, and use a dead blow hammer or a
dowel in a drill press to drive the six bushings
into the tuner mounting holes until they are
flush with the headstock (

Figure 22).

Figure 22. Installing bushings on headstock.

Note: If you have trouble inserting the bush-
ings, turn a drill bit by hand in the top of the
hole to ream it just enough to insert the bush-
ing.

7. Turn the neck over, insert the tuners into

the bushings, and mount them with the 2.1 x
12mm screws.

Wiring Pickups

This guitar comes with a control plate that has
most of the components soldered in place. You
only need to solder the pickup wires onto the three
way switch and volume control. If done incorrectly,
the soldering can damage the components. If you
are unsure of your skills, do your research, prac-
tice on scrap wires, or take it to a professional.

To wire the pickups:

1. Thread the pick guard pickup and bridge

pickup wires through the channels and holes
in the control plate cavity as shown in

Figure

23. (Also, refer to the Wiring Diagram on

Page 29 and the Electrical Photos on

Pages 27-28.)

2. Thread the ground wire through the hole in

the control plate cavity and into the bridge
cavity (

Figure 23).

3. Push the audio jack wire out through the hole

in the end of the body.
